I was thinking going Off-Contract this time, which means next year, it will be time for my normal 199 upgrade.

The advantage of going with the $250 early upgrade fee is you get a redesigned iPhone that'll feel fresh for the next two years as Apple likes to retain the same design for two years in a row (e.g. iPhone 3G/3GS and iPhone 4/4S) and this may be the last year at&t offers any discount after 12 months.
